Lucifer's Halo, Part Two: a Bag of Shells
Darrian is walking around on the shore collecting seashells when all of a sudden he hears a scream in the distance. He goes off to investigate what is going on and is shocked to see what looks like an angel and a demon fighting. Darrian watches the gruesome battle until it's end. Meanwhile Dawn has been summoned to the church by Ahura Mazda, but the doorman will not let her inside. Ahura Mazda sees her outside and joins her, but refers to her as Aurora. Ahura Mazda has a special task for Dawn. He wants Lucifer's halo back, and he'd like Dawn to get it for him. Apparently when Lucifer was kicked out of Heaven by Ahura Mazda, he overlooked the halo. So Dawn travels to Hell to retrieve the halo and after some tough convincing, gets Lucifer to give his halo back.
Release Date: 1995

THE HIGH GRADES (Investment Quality)
- 9.9 – 10.0 MINT: Near perfect. No discernible defects.
- 9.8 NM/MT: High-end; negligible stress or bindery tears.
- 9.6 NM+: Nearly perfect; very minor surface wear.
- 9.4 NM: Standard high-grade; minor corner blunting.
- 9.2 NM-: Excellent; small stress lines (no color break).
- 9.0 VF/NM: Great eye appeal; minor spine stress.
THE MID GRADES (Collector Quality)
- 8.5 VF+: Clean copy; small amount of wear/creasing.
- 8.0 VF: Very attractive; minor surface wear or foxing.
- 7.5 VF-: Slight accumulation of defects; minor blunting.
- 7.0 FN/VF: Solid copy; minor creases or color breaks.
- 6.0 FN: Average mid-grade; small spine splits or tears.
- 5.0 VG/FN: Significant wear; small pieces may be missing.
THE LOW GRADES (Reader Quality)
- 4.0 VG: Average used copy; heavy creasing or scuffing.
- 3.0 GD/VG: Heavily read; major creases or staple rust.
- 2.0 GD: Well-worn; covers may be detached but present.
- 1.0 FR: Heavily damaged; large chunks missing.
- 0.5 PR: Fragile; missing pages or severe degradation.
